
Vidas Cruzadas
Follow the journey of two brothers as they cross a continent to reach their parents, and meet other migrants along the way.
Journalists from five countries collaborated on this podcast about the journey of two young Salvadoran brothers travelling to the US. A true story, recorded as the pair travelled, it is told in the style of a radionovela, with a cliff-hanger each week, strong characters and musical interludes. It was broadcast on Spanish-language community radio stations in Mexico and Central America. It even featured on the weekly radio program of an internationally recognized Caravana de Migrantes, mothers of disappeared migrants in Honduras.
